Що таке альфа і бета в програмному забезпеченні?

Альфа-версія зазвичай доступна лише для невеликої групи людей, тоді як бета-версія доступна для більшої групи. Альфа-версія використовується для тестування нових функцій і функцій, тоді як бета-версія використовується для перевірки помилок та інших проблем.13 листопада 2023 р.

Альфа. Альфа-фаза життєвого циклу випуску перший етап тестування програмного забезпечення (альфа — перша літера грецького алфавіту, яка вживається як цифра 1). На цьому етапі розробники зазвичай тестують програмне забезпечення за допомогою методів білої скриньки.

Альфа-тестування в основному забезпечує кращу якість продукту, перш ніж розробник передає його на бета-тестування. Бета-тестування також спрямоване на покращення якості програмного забезпечення або продукту. Але він збирає дані реальних користувачів щодо запланованого продукту, щоб переконатися, що він готовий для інших користувачів у реальному часі.

Альфа-тестування виконується в організації, а бета-тестування – у середовищі користувача. Під час альфа-тестування перевіряються лише функціональність і зручність використання, тоді як під час бета-тестування зручність, функціональність, безпека та надійність перевіряються так само глибоко.

Альфа-тестування в основному відбувається всередині організації, тоді як бета-тестування відбувається в середовищі користувача. Під час альфа-тестування перевіряються лише функціональність і зручність використання, тоді як зручність, функціональність, безпека та надійність ретельно перевіряються під час бета-тестування.

Бета-версія, попередня збірка програмного забезпечення, яке може містити помилки або проблеми з продуктивністю, випускається після альфа-фази життєвого циклу випуску програмного забезпечення. Хоча альфа-тестування зазвичай проводиться внутрішньо, бета-тестування зосереджено на тестуванні програмного забезпечення групою кінцевих користувачів.